A fracking company is applying for an injunction to stop protesters from disrupting its plans to restart the process after a seven-year gap.
Cuadrilla, which caused minor earth tremors when it carried out hydraulic fracturing in the UK in 2011, plans to extract shale gas near Blackpool this summer.
Protesters have repeatedly blockaded Cuadrilla’s site there and delayed deliveries. They have also targeted suppliers, threatening to damage their businesses and causing some to stop delivering to Cuadrilla’s site.
The firm has drilled the first of four wells at the site and will apply to the government this week for final consent.
Lancashire police has spent almost £7 million since January last year on policing the protests and has made more than 350 arrests. The injunction would cover Cuadrilla’s site and those of its suppliers and prohibit blocking roads, climbing on lorries or walking in front of them. Breaching the injunction carries a jail sentence of up to two years and could result in Cuadrilla claiming tens of thousands of pounds in costs.
